Irchester Spooktacular Night Run
Irchester Spooktacular is a Halloween night run at Irchester Country Park, featuring a 5k race and a 2k Family Fun Run on the same evening. Registration opens on Royal Meadow from 5:00 PM, the family run starts at 6:00 PM, and the 5k follows at 7:00 PM. The 5k is for runners aged 11 and over, while the 2k is open from age 4, with under-11s requiring an adult companion.
Both routes utilize the park’s woodland trails and tracks, primarily on hard-packed surfaces. Runners must bring a head torch as the event takes place after dark. The courses are marked and marshalled, with professional first aid available at the start and finish. Fancy dress is encouraged. Race Harborough organizes the event, and the Halloween theme extends to the finish line: all participants receive a medal, free event photos, sweet treats, and a bag of Halloween chocolates.
Halloween Run
The Northampton Halloween Run is a six-hour timed race on a flat out-and-back trail, starting at 9:00 am with a Halloween theme. Runners complete laps within the time limit, allowing them to finish any distance from 5K up to a half marathon. This format suits those seeking a short run and those planning to stay out longer.
The course offers consistent terrain and requires no navigation. The task is straightforward: maintain pace, make the turn, and track laps. Remembrance Run
Remembrance Run is a timed lap event held at Ferry Meadows, a country park situated just under three miles from Peterborough city centre. Participants select a six-hour duration starting at 9 am or a four-hour duration beginning at 11 am. They then complete 5.3K laps at a pace and volume they choose. The structure is intentionally flexible, allowing participants to run a single lap, complete a half-marathon distance, or continue towards ultra marathon distances.
The course follows gravel footpaths through woodland, incorporating some grassy sections, offering more variety than a typical flat road circuit. Participants return to the central area after each lap, providing opportunities to stop, rest, and determine their next steps. Completing five laps constitutes the event’s standard “heavy half marathon,” and nine laps count as the standard ultra. Both distances can be extended on the day, and any runner starting a final lap before 5:59:59 will have it counted.

Rumble In The Jumble VI
Rumble In The Jumble VI is a six-hour timed run on flat railway paths, structured around repeated laps instead of a single fixed race distance. Runners may stop after reaching targets like 5K, 10K, or a half marathon, or continue within the time limit.
The course follows a flat out-and-back route on a disused railway line, primarily on tarmac with a brief trail section. Each lap measures approximately 3.28 to 4.37 miles. The route is traffic-free and requires no navigation, allowing the day to focus on pacing, lap counting, and deciding your running distance.
Bauble Bimble
Bauble Bimble is a December race held at Ferry Meadows in Peterborough, located less than three miles from the city centre. Participants can select a 6-hour option starting at 9 am or a 4-hour option beginning at 11 am. Runners complete as many laps as desired before their allotted time expires. The structure is adaptable; runners may stop at 5K, progress to 10K, target a half or full marathon, or continue into ultra distances. Anyone departing Base Camp before 6:00:00 am will be permitted to complete one additional lap.
The course consists of a 5.3K forest lap on gravel footpaths and grass, classifying it as a multi-terrain event rather than a road race. A standard half marathon requires five laps, with the possibility to extend to six or seven laps on the day. A standard ultra involves nine laps, with the option to increase to twelve if time permits. The race is part of the Zig Zag Family series, and its accommodating lap format attracts many participants aiming for their first official 5K, 10K, half marathon, or full marathon. Kettering Christmas 10K & 5K
The Kettering Christmas 10k & 5k is a festive running event held at Wicksteed Park in Kettering, Northamptonshire. Organized by GBR Run, it begins at 10:00 am from the NN15 6NJ section of the park. Participants can select the 10K or 5K race, which also features a 3K and a Kids Dash.
The event focuses on seasonal running rather than a standard road race, encouraging participants to wear festive costumes. The races are chip-timed, with results verified and published from past editions. All finishers will receive a custom medal, and festive treats will be available post-run.
Salcey Forest Christmas 10k, 5k & Junior Fun Run!
Salcey Forest Christmas 10k, 5k & Junior Fun Run takes participants along mixed forest trails in Salcey Forest, Northamptonshire. This event offers three distances: a 10k, a 5k, and a junior run. The paths are nearly flat, making the race suitable for beginners, families, and experienced runners seeking an off-road run without significant climbs. The terrain can become muddy, contributing to a winter trail atmosphere distinct from road races.
The 5k follows one circuit of the forest route, while the 10k covers the same route twice. Seasonal fancy dress is encouraged, with Santa hats and Christmas attire fitting the occasion. All finishers receive medals, discounted parking is available, and the event raises funds for Shelter, a charity focused on housing and homelessness.
ATW Mallory Park Winter Run - Half Marathon, 10k and 5k
The ATW Mallory Park Winter Run features several races at Mallory Park Motor Racing Circuit: a half marathon, 10k, 5k, and Fun Run. The unique aspect is the location: runners race on a motor racing circuit instead of streets or lanes. The event is designed for cold-weather running, with options from a family Fun Run to a fast, flat half marathon.
The course follows the circuit, offering closed-road running, consistent footing, and a venue suited for speed. The 5k is for a moderate winter challenge, while the 10k is for those seeking a tougher race. Wheelchair participants begin with the half marathon, and the Fun Run welcomes all ages and fitness levels, creating a diverse field compared to a typical club race.
Run for Cake 2027
Run for Cake is a lapped running event with a cake theme, held at Ferry Meadows, a large country park located just under three miles from Peterborough city centre. Participants select either a 9:00 a.m. start for a six-hour duration or an 11:00 a.m. start for four hours. They then complete as many 5.3K laps as desired before the time limit expires. This format accommodates various distances, from a first official 5K or 10K to a marathon or ultra, as stopping after one lap is perfectly acceptable.
The lap route follows forest paths, primarily gravel footpaths with some sections of grass, giving it the feel of a straightforward multi-terrain run rather than a technical trail race. Base Camp serves as the central point for the loop. Runners can rest between laps, utilize the aid station on each circuit, and begin another lap if they depart before the final cutoff time. A standard marathon covers eight laps, a half marathon typically involves five, and ultra runners often target nine or more. Navigation is simple, no mandatory equipment is needed, and the event is limited to 300 participants, ensuring a manageable and uncongested atmosphere.
Irchy Park Canicross
Irchy Park Canicross is a 5K trail run for runners with dogs at Irchester Country Park in Northamptonshire, starting at 9am from near the top car park. It is a canicross event, meaning each runner covers the route with a four-legged partner. Race-day registration opens from 8am in a gazebo on the Little Meadow, where timing numbers or chips are collected.
The course is marked and uses grass, dirt, and hard-packed tracks through the country park woodland. A staggered start provides runners and dogs with more space, with marshals, Race Harborough volunteers, and professional first aid covering the route. The event is suitable for experienced canicross pairs and newcomers, with experts available to offer advice. Finishers receive medals, leading runners get prizes, and dogs receive treats at the finish.
